Bad-Smelling Dish washer
This is an additional usual dish washer trouble, and also it is generally triggered by food debris or oil remaining in the equipment. In this instance, try to find these bits, take them out as well as do the dishes without any dishes inside the equipment. Clean the filter extensively. That will certainly assist eliminate the bad smell. Make certain that you get rid of every food bit from your meals before moving it to the equipment in the future.
Failure to Drain
In some cases you may observe a big quantity of water left in your bathtub after a wash. That is possibly a drain problem. You can either examine the drain tube for problems or blockages. When in doubt, speak to an expert to have it checked and also repaired.
Does unclean correctly
If your dishes as well as cutleries appear of the dishwasher and also still look dirty or dirty, your spray arms may be a trouble. Oftentimes, the spray arms can obtain blocked, and it will call for a quick tidy or a replacement to function efficiently once more.

Dishwasher Won’t Drain? 8 Steps to Fix It
Run the Disposal
A full garbage disposal or an air gap in a connecting hose can prevent water from properly draining out of the dishwasher. Simply running the disposal for about 30 seconds may fix the issue.
Check for Blockages
Check the bottom of the dishwasher to make sure that an item or pieces of food haven't fallen from the rack to block the water flow.
Load the Dishwasher Correctly
Make sure you’re loading the dishwasher correctly. Read the manufacturers’ instructions or owner’s manual for tips and directions on how to load dishes for best results.
Clean or Change the Filter
You may have a clogged dishwasher filter that’s preventing water from draining. Many homeowners don’t realize that dishwasher filters need to be cleaned regularly. Check your owner’s manual to see where the filter is located on your dishwasher, and for instructions on how and when to clean it. For many dishwashers, the filter can be found on the inside bottom of the appliance.
Inspect the Drain Hose
Check the drain hose connecting to the sink and garbage disposal. Straighten any kinks that you may see, which could be causing the problem. Blow through the hose or poke a wire hanger through to check for clogs. Make sure the hose seal is tight, too.
Try Vinegar and Baking Soda
Mix together about one cup each of baking soda and vinegar and pour the mixture into the standing water at the bottom of the dishwasher. Leave for about 20 minutes. If the water is draining or starting to drain at that time, rinse with hot water and then run the dishwasher’s rinse cycle. That may be enough to help loosen any clogs or debris that are preventing the dishwasher from draining properly.
Listen to Your Machine While It's Running
Listen to your dishwasher while it’s running a cycle. If it doesn’t make the usual operating sounds, particularly if it’s making a humming or clicking noise, the drain pump and motor may need replacing. If this occurs, it may be time to call a professional for help.
